Fun facts:

Both Nigeria and Senegal have the most number of players who are 6ft or taller - eight players, each on both teams.

Standing at an impressive 6’6”, Maimouna Diarra of Senegal is the tallest player at this tournament.

Nigeria are the only team that has won all 12 quarters in this tournament shocked

We are recording enough points and conceding less but we are struggling behind the arc.

Can the coach work on our 3 pointers? To take on the world, you must know how to hit from the arc in case you meet a better defensive side.
I’ve noticed the same thing. The team surely needs to improve on its 3-point shooting, free throw conversions, and the shots outside the paint.

The Malians and Senegalese would watch our previous games and decide to defend the paint vigorously, which would frustrate D’Tigress. I expected Macaulay to be one of the best 3-point shooters, but she hasn’t really delivered.

Maybe the coach and the NBBF need to scout more Nigerian-Americans who play regularly in NCAA tournaments and/or the WNBA, who can shoot more accurately beyond the arc and are 6’3” or taller.

I’m addition to qualifying for the semifinals, D’Tigress have also advanced to the Olympic pre-qualifying tournament.

The Olympic prequalifying tournament will feature the top 6 Afrobasket teams.

Then, the top 2 teams in the prequalifying tournament advance to the Olympic qualifying tournament, which will feature 4 groups of 3 teams. The top two teams in each group will qualify for the Olympics.
